The Ghosts of Persian Cargo: When Oil Prices Whisper and Crypto Listens

CryptoBen
The Bloomberg terminal blinked a quiet warning this week, and I found myself staring at it longer than I should have. Iran's oil shipments to Asia have dropped, and cargo prices have hit multi-year highs. The code of the physical energy market is whispering, and as always, the soul of the digital asset market is listening. It is not a loud alarm but a low hum, the kind of frequency that settles into your bones before your mind comprehends it. We have spent years building towers of glass for our digital currencies, but these towers rest on beds of sand—beds that are increasingly soaked in the viscosity of crude oil. To the average crypto observer, this is a macro headline to scroll past on the way to the latest memecoin launch. But my years of auditing protocols, of peeling back the layers of whitepapers to find the philosophical core, have taught me that the physical world always catches up to the digital one. We cannot code away human greed, and we certainly cannot code away the physical reality of an energy shock. This report from Bloomberg, parsed through the lens of my 'Human Ledger' framework, reveals a latent transaction that the market has not yet priced in. It is a story about inflation, but it is also a story about the fragility of the systems we have built—both financial and digital. The context is deceptively simple. Iran, a critical supplier to the Asian growth engines of China, India, and Japan, is exporting less. The reasons are layered: sanctions, geopolitical tension, and the quiet logistics of the Hormuz Strait. When a supplier of that magnitude retreats, the global market does not simply pause; it rebalances. Oil prices surge as buyers scramble for alternative barrels from Saudi Arabia, Iraq, Russia, or the United States. This is not a new story in the annals of geopolitics, but it is a new story for the 2026 economic cycle, a cycle that is already walking a tightrope between recovery and stagnation. The direct cost of cargo is rising, but the hidden cost—the cost to inflation expectations, to central bank policy, and to the risk appetite for 'risk-on' assets—is the real freight we must carry. The macro implications are severe and multi-faceted. In monetary policy, we see a central bank dilemma. If oil prices rise, the 'read-through' to inflation is immediate. Energy prices are the connective tissue of CPI, and a sustained rise threatens to make the "disinflationary" narrative of the last year look like a ghost. The market's previous pricing of multiple 2026 rate cuts now appears as overconfidence. The central banks, particularly the Fed and the ECB, will be forced to hold the line for longer, waiting to see if the 'core' inflation—stripped of volatile food and energy—holds its ground. This tightens global financial conditions, and for a crypto market that has been craving liquidity, this is a frost on the spring buds. Fiscal policy tells a similar story, though through a different lens. Oil-importing nations, especially those in Asia with fragile public finances, will see their energy subsidy bills balloon. This creates a vicious cycle where the government must either cut spending elsewhere or let inflation run hotter. In this quiet corner, the 'trickle down' of the oil shock becomes a squeeze on public services. For the exporters, the fiscal picture is rosier; they gain windfall profits that can fund social programs. The world is becoming a ledger with two columns: winners and losers. And the blockchain, which promises neutrality, is nonetheless a mirror of these physical imbalances. It is a reminder that 'decentralization' is not an escape from reality but a reflection of it. Now, let me examine the specific technical elements of this supply shock. The immediate risk is 'second inflation'—the phenomenon where a supply shock to a critical commodity like oil ripples through the entire price index, then through wage expectations, creating a self-fulfilling prophecy. This is the 'soul' of the inflation problem. It is not just the physical price of the barrel; it is the psychological price of the future. If the market starts to believe that inflation is structurally higher, then the 'risk premium' demanded on all assets rises. This is the silent killer of the crypto bull market. It raises the discount rate, and in the models, the 'terminal value' of a long-duration asset like Bitcoin is a more sensitive to a discount rate than a short-duration asset. The higher the rate, the lower the 'present value' of the future. This is not a linear relationship; it is an exponential one. A 1% rise in the discount rate can be the difference between a bull market and a bear market in the high-multiple tech and crypto sectors. The fiscal policy angle is equally important.
